3 years ago Stefan Sperling
make it possible to merge vendor branches with 'got merge'
4 years ago Stefan Sperling
add copyright year for files already touched in 2020
simplify got_commit_graph_open()
remove GOT_ERR_ITER_NEED_MORE; the commit graph now fetches internally instead
5 years ago Stefan Sperling
add cancellation support to commit graph and 'got blame'
add got_commit_graph_find_youngest_common_ancestor()
whitespace formatting fixes in include/
ensure that 'got update' stays on the current branch
6 years ago Stefan Sperling
use commit graph for path filtering in 'tog log'
add path filtering support to commit graph
got log: allow first-parent traversal with the commit graph
Put equivalent functionality into fetch_commits_up_to() instead.
introduce got_commit_graph_fetch_commits_up_to()
introduce got_commit_graph_contains_object
do not store commits in the commit graph; saves memory
remove unused function
basic commit graph; make 'got log' use it; WIP with known bugs